SpaceX IPO 2026: Potential Biggest IPO Ever and Crypto Market Impact for BTC, ETH, DOGE
According to @CNBC, SpaceX’s stock debut is framed as the big market event of 2026 and could be the biggest IPO ever, signaling a major liquidity and sentiment checkpoint for risk assets (source: @CNBC, Jan 2, 2026). For scale, SpaceX was valued around $150–$175 billion in 2023 secondary share sales, underscoring the potential size of any listing and institutional demand mechanics traders should monitor (source: Bloomberg, July 2023; Reuters, Dec 2023). The current record for the largest IPO is Saudi Aramco at about $29.4 billion in 2019, setting the bar SpaceX would need to surpass for a new all-time high, an important context for allocation and bookbuilding expectations (source: Reuters, Dec 2019). Crypto linkage: BTC and ETH have shown positive correlations with U.S. tech risk sentiment, with BTC–Nasdaq 100 correlations remaining positive through 2023–2024, so a strong mega-IPO window can coincide with risk-on flows across digital assets (source: Kaiko research, 2023–2024). Meme-risk watch: Elon Musk–related headlines have historically driven DOGE volatility, including a roughly 30% jump after Twitter’s logo change in April 2023, so traders may track DOGE around SpaceX IPO headlines for momentum signals (source: Reuters, Apr 2023). |
